Here’s an overview of some of last week’s most interesting news, articles, interviews and videos: Ivanti Connect Secure zero-day exploited by attackers (CVE-2025-0282) Ivanti has fixed two vulnerabilities affecting Ivanti Connect Secure, Policy Secure and ZTA gateways, one of which (CVE-2025-0282) has been exploited as a zero-day by attackers to compromise Connect Secure VPN appliances. 2025-01-08 CVE-2025-0282 Out-of-bounds Write vulnerability in Ivanti products
A stack-based buffer overflow in Ivanti Connect Secure before version 22.7R2.5, Ivanti Policy Secure before version 22.7R1.2, and Ivanti Neurons for ZTA gateways before version 22.7R2.3 allows a remote unauthenticated attacker to achieve remote code execution.
